## SDK Parity Notes — Quillframe Clients

As of release 4.2, the Quillframe Swift and Kotlin SDKs have full feature parity for batching, retry policies, and offline queueing. The only remaining gap is streaming uploads, which the Kotlin client will gain next sprint. Both SDKs now authenticate against the internal Relaypoint gateway using the same credential format, so integration tests can share fixtures. When configuring either client in the parity test harness, supply the Relaypoint service key shown here.

app token of kagap-yajop = qvz23-Mve4LTlnEhGaNdnuR8j58LD

## Further Reading

Snapshot tests for Bramblekit UI components live under `tests/snaps` and they're a bit temperamental — a failing snapshot at 3am is usually just a font-rendering diff, not a real regression. If you're on call and the snapshot suite goes red, check the diff images before paging anyone else. Regenerating snapshots is safe if the visual diff is cosmetic. The full triage flowchart and regen instructions are kept on the page below.

dashboard of hadug-hawif = https://kibana.urlaqio.local/browse

HANDOVER — Seed Samples, Plot K

For the driver's coordinator: twelve sachets of Ferrow Ridge trial seed, boxed and strapped, sitting on rack 3. Keep them dry and out of direct sun. Labels must stay attached — the trial is blind. Pickup window is 06:00–06:45 tomorrow. The courier hand-over instruction for your driver is given directly below.

dispatch memo: the sorius tamius courier leaves the praeth ledger at gate 4873 under passcode 928014